On 7 January 2019 at 10:25:10, Sébastien Hinderer (sebastien.hinderer@inria.fr) wrote:
> Will try that! Thanks! But still have to figure out how to install opam
> 1 I guess, because it will probably not be possible to install it
> through the distribution's package manager.
opam dev's are kind enough to provide you with a selection of binaries here:
https://github.com/ocaml/opam/releases/tag/1.2.2
I never tried them though. Otherwise given an OCaml install, compiling from the tarball should be easy has never been a problem since it's self-contained.
